Royal Mail Warns Of Hit To Parcel Revenues
Royal Mail has warned of a hit to its full-year revenue expectations because of growing competition for parcel deliveries.

[ad_1] Royal Mail staff voted overwhelmingly in favour of going on their first strike in a decade. Over 97% of votes by members of the Communication Workers Union backed a strike. The turnout was 76% (around 110,000 UK postal workers). The result was the largest yes vote for national industrial action since the passing of…
